1. Built with Heavy-Duty DNA
Many medium-duty trucks on the market feel like oversized pickup trucks. The Kenworth T380 is different. It is built from the ground up with the same engineering DNA as Kenworth’s legendary Class 8 heavy-haulers, like the T680 and T880.
The 2.1-Meter Cab Advantage
The first thing drivers notice is the space. The T380 utilizes Kenworth's 2.1-meter wide cab. This is not a cramped workspace; it is a commanding office.
- Three-Person Seating: The wider cab comfortably accommodates a bench seat for a three-person crew, essential for moving teams to job sites.
- Ergonomics: The cabin is lowered for easier entry and exit—a critical feature for delivery drivers who climb in and out up to 60 times a day.
- Durability: The cab is constructed from stamped aluminum, making it lightweight for better payload capacity, yet incredibly resistant to corrosion and wear.
2. Powertrain: Precision Meets Power
A "go-to" truck needs a powertrain that balances fuel efficiency with raw torque. The T380 offers a suite of options that allows you to spec the truck exactly for your application.
The Engines
- PACCAR PX-7: The standard engine for the T380, the 6.7-liter PX-7 is a marvel of efficiency. Rated up to 325 horsepower and 800 lb-ft of torque, it provides ample power for most pickup and delivery (P&D) and general freight applications while keeping fuel costs low.
- PACCAR PX-9: For heavier vocational work, the T380 can be upgraded to the 8.9-liter PACCAR PX-9. With ratings up to 380 horsepower and 1,250 lb-ft of torque, this engine offers the muscle needed for dump trucks, heavy equipment hauling, and snowplows.
- Cummins L9N: For fleets focused on sustainability, the T380 is available with the near-zero emission natural gas engine.
The PACCAR TX-8 Transmission
Power is nothing without control. The T380 features the PACCAR TX-8 automatic transmission as a standard.
- 8-Speed Efficiency: Unlike older 5 or 6-speed automatics, the TX-8 offers 8 gears to keep the engine in the optimal RPM band.
- Responsiveness: It monitors changes in road grade and vehicle acceleration to select the perfect gear, providing car-like drivability.
- Maintenance: It is a sealed-for-life system for up to 150,000 miles, reducing your maintenance downtime.
3. Technology that Empowers the Driver
The modern workforce expects modern technology. The Kenworth T380 delivers an experience that rivals luxury automobiles.
The 7-Inch Digital Display
Gone are the days of cluttered analog gauges. The T380 features a class-leading 7-inch high-definition digital display.
- Customizable: Drivers can personalize the layout to show the data they need most, from air pressure to trip economy.
- Adaptive: The system automatically prioritizes critical alerts. If a fault occurs, the screen changes to highlight the issue, ensuring the driver is always aware of the truck's health.
Enhanced Visibility and Safety
Safety is paramount in medium-duty applications where trucks often share the road with pedestrians and smaller vehicles.
- Sloped Hood: The hood design is aggressively sloped, offering a clear view of the road directly in front of the bumper.
- Large Windshield: The windshield is massive, providing panoramic visibility.
- Maneuverability: With a wheel cut of up to 55 degrees, the T380 has a tight turning radius, allowing it to navigate cul-de-sacs and loading docks with ease.
4. Unmatched Versatility: A Truck for Every Job
The "T" in T380 could easily stand for "Transformer." This chassis is designed to be upfitted for virtually any Class 7 application.
Hood Configurations
Kenworth offers different hood lengths (measured in Bumper-to-Back-of-Cab or BBC) to suit different needs:
- Short Aero Hood (107.5" BBC): Maximizes maneuverability for city delivery.
- Vocational Hood (T380V): Features a fixed grille and allows for Front Engine Power Take-Off (FEPTO). This is critical for applications like snowplows, mixers, and crane trucks that need to run hydraulics from the front of the engine.
Common Applications
At Wallwork Truck Center, we configure T380s for a vast array of industries:
- Beverage and Reefer: The smooth ride and low frame height protect cargo.
- Utility and Service: The robust frame rails support heavy boom lifts and service bodies.
- Dump and Construction: When equipped with the PX-9 and heavy-duty axles, the T380 rivals larger trucks in off-road capability.
- Fuel and Tanker: Stability control systems and lightweight design make it ideal for liquid transport.
5. Designed for Uptime
A truck only makes money when it is moving. Kenworth designed the T380 to minimize time in the shop.
- Easy Service Points: The hood tilts open a full 90 degrees, giving mechanics complete access to the engine.
- Centralized Checks: Fluid reservoirs for coolant, washer fluid, and oil are grouped together on the driver's side for quick daily pre-trip inspections.
- TruckTech+: The integrated remote diagnostics system monitors the truck's health in real-time, alerting your fleet manager to potential issues before they become breakdowns.
